Aviation Life Jacket Market Overview
Global Keyword market size is estimated at USD 1148.82 million in 2026, set to expand to USD 1759.41 million by 2035, growing at a CAGR of 4.9%.
The aviation life jacket market is expanding steadily due to stricter aviation safety regulations, rising commercial aircraft deliveries, and increasing military aviation modernization programs. In 2025, more than 92% of commercial aircraft operating on overwater routes carried inflatable aviation life jackets compliant with international aviation safety standards. Adult aviation life jackets represented approximately 81% of total product demand due to high passenger traffic volumes exceeding 4.9 billion travelers globally. Inflatable dual-chamber systems accounted for 67% of aviation life jacket installations because of enhanced buoyancy and emergency reliability. Military aviation applications contributed 28% of global demand, while civil aviation generated 72% of product utilization worldwide.
The United States accounted for nearly 31% of global aviation life jacket demand in 2025 because of its large commercial aviation fleet and extensive military aircraft operations. More than 7,400 commercial aircraft in the country required certified onboard flotation equipment for overwater operations. FAA-compliant inflatable life jackets represented 89% of installed units across domestic airlines. Military aviation programs contributed 34% of national demand due to increasing procurement of naval helicopters and maritime patrol aircraft. Passenger traffic in the United States exceeded 1 billion travelers annually, supporting replacement demand for certified aviation safety equipment. Online aviation equipment procurement platforms handled 26% of aviation life jacket component distribution nationwide.

Aviation Life Jacket Market Latest Trends
The aviation life jacket market is witnessing strong technological improvements focused on lightweight materials, enhanced flotation efficiency, and compact storage systems. In 2025, inflatable aviation life jackets accounted for 88% of global aircraft safety installations because airlines prioritized reduced storage space and lower equipment weight. Lightweight polyurethane-coated nylon fabrics represented 63% of newly manufactured aviation life jackets due to improved durability and reduced material weight by 18%.
Dual-chamber inflation systems gained 49% adoption across commercial aviation fleets because they increased emergency buoyancy reliability by 31%. Automatic LED emergency locator lights were integrated into 37% of new product launches between 2024 and 2025. Aviation operators increased replacement cycles for life jackets from 6 years to 4 years due to stricter safety inspection standards.
Aviation Life Jacket Market Dynamics
DRIVER
"Increasing global aviation safety regulations and passenger traffic."
The aviation life jacket market is expanding because international aviation authorities strengthened mandatory safety equipment regulations for overwater operations. In 2025, more than 92% of commercial airlines operating international routes installed certified inflatable aviation life jackets across passenger fleets. Global air passenger traffic exceeded 4.9 billion travelers, increasing demand for onboard emergency flotation systems. Commercial aircraft deliveries surpassed 1,800 units annually, creating additional requirements for aviation safety equipment installations. Military aviation procurement programs increased by 19%, supporting demand for specialized flotation systems in naval aviation operations. Dual-chamber inflatable life jackets improved emergency survival performance by 27%, encouraging airline fleet upgrades. Aviation maintenance regulations also shortened inspection intervals by 21%, accelerating replacement demand for certified aviation life jackets. Lightweight material integration reduced aircraft equipment weight by 16%, supporting fuel efficiency and operational optimization.
RESTRAINT
"High certification and maintenance costs."
Aviation life jacket manufacturers face significant operational barriers because certification procedures and compliance testing increase production expenses. In 2025, approximately 41% of airlines reported higher maintenance expenditures linked to inflation cartridge replacement and periodic inspection requirements. Aviation-certified flotation systems remained 24% more expensive than conventional marine safety jackets because aviation regulations demanded specialized fire-resistant and compact materials. Replacement inspections occurred every 12 months across commercial airline fleets, increasing maintenance workload by 18%. Nearly 36% of aviation operators experienced supply delays for certified carbon dioxide cartridges and emergency lighting components. Material testing and certification procedures extended product development cycles by 14 months on average. Smaller regional airlines delayed procurement upgrades due to budget limitations, while older aircraft fleets continued using legacy flotation systems representing 29% of installed aviation life jackets globally.

CHALLENGE
"Complex regulatory compliance and product durability standards."
Aviation life jacket manufacturers face ongoing challenges due to complex international safety standards and strict durability testing procedures. More than 53% of product manufacturers reported extended approval timelines because aviation authorities required multi-stage flotation, fire resistance, and inflation reliability testing. Harsh environmental conditions such as saltwater exposure and temperature fluctuations reduced material lifespan by nearly 19% in high-utilization aircraft fleets. Inflation mechanism failures represented 14% of aviation safety equipment defects identified during routine inspections. Manufacturers also faced rising raw material costs for aviation-grade synthetic fabrics and corrosion-resistant inflation components. Approximately 31% of aviation operators reported logistical difficulties associated with storing and replacing certified emergency flotation systems across multiple aircraft types. Weight reduction requirements further complicated product development because manufacturers needed to maintain buoyancy standards while minimizing material usage. Continuous regulatory updates also increased research and testing expenditures for global aviation safety equipment suppliers.
